使用有限的蛋白解和微流体检测离子通道的结构和功能

概括
一种新的微流体方法将离子通道结构与功能联系起来,通过切割TRPV1的部分并测量变化. 这种方法确定了影响道活动和药物反应的关键区域.

背景情况:
- 离子通道功能障碍与许多疾病有关,但由于结构功能数据有限,开发向药物具有挑战性.
- 获得类似离子通道的膜蛋白的相关结构和功能信息一直是药物开发中的一个重大障碍.
研究的目的:
- 开发一种新的微流体方法,以将离子通道结构与功能相关联.
- 确定TRPV1通道的特定区域,影响其电生理学特性和对激动剂的反应.
主要方法:
- 使用微流体系统,将蛋白质体或切除的斑块中的TRPV1通道暴露在有限的素蛋白解中.
- 使用质谱法 (MS) 识别了裂开的,并通过补丁记录测量了电生理学特性.
- 通过将功能变化与特定结构元素的去除相关联,评估了结构功能关系.
主要成果:
- 该研究成功地确定了TRPV1的区域,其去除改变了通道特性,包括电流幅度,单通道导电量和素的EC50.
- 该方法允许在TRPV1通道内的各种区的功能评估.
结论:
- 这种微流体方法提供了一种快速的"枪"方法,用于膜蛋白的化学截断,从而使区的功能分析成为可能.
- 这些发现为了解离子通道结构-功能关系提供了新的策略,并可能加速新疗法的开发.

The movement of ions like sodium, potassium, and calcium into and out of the cell is essential to maintain the electrochemical gradient in living cells. The ion channels—a class of membrane transport proteins—help maintain this ionic gradient for the smooth functioning of physiological activities such as maintaining cell size and volume, conducting nerve impulses, and gas and nutrient exchange.

Many fundamental cell functions such as muscle contraction and nerve transmission rely on the electrical signals produced by the movement of positively and negatively charged ions across the cell membrane. One competent method to record current flowing across the whole cell or single ion channel is the patch-clamp technique.
